The Star City School District has settled a lawsuit filed by a former teacher and coach, according to the Lincoln Ledger newspaper.

Jim Teague, who had worked for the Star City School District for 28 years filed the suit under the Arkansas Teacher Fair Dismissal Act and named the school district, members of the school board individually as well as the superintendent at the time.

Attorney Clint Todd, who represented Teague told the newspaper the settlement was for $54,000.

Current Superintendent Jordan Frizzell released a statement saying that the board had authorized the district to settle the suit, in return for dismissing it and said it was in the best interest of the district to conclude the lawsuit and continue to put its focus on the students in the school district.
